FLIGHT DYNAMIC LOAD ANALYSIS OF THE ATLAS/CENTAUR BETA CONFIGURATION,

Abstract

This report presents the results of an analytical investigation of the lengthened (beta) Atlas/Centaur primary airframe structural integrity. The scope of the presentation includes: (1) description of the analysis and control performance of the booster phase load relief autopilot, (2) description of the design criteria and resulting design loads, (3) a stress analysis demonstrating the ability of the lengthened Centaur and the Atlas airframe to support the design loads.
